Writing Task 2
You should spend about 40 minutes on this task.
In many countries today, if people want to find work, they have to move
away from their friends and their families.
Do you think the advantages of this development outweigh the
disadvantages?
Give reasons for your answer and include any relevant examples from own
knowledge or experience.
You should write at least 250 words.

In several nations today, to get employed, individuals are required to travel
away from their friends and families. Indeed, individuals are required to
move away as further exploration allows them to find better jobs, or their
existing job might relocate to another city for economic development. With
that in mind, I firmly believe the advantages of moving away outweigh the
disadvantages.
First and foremost, one major advantage of traveling far from family and
friends is that it improves individuals’ job opportunities and encourages
socialization. People can find jobs that offer high-quality offices with
generous salaries by exploring different locations, ensuring sustained
productivity at work. Moreover, they can get acquainted with new cultures,
meet new friends, and coworkers by moving away. For example, if people
move from their home to their country’s capital to look for jobs, because the
capital has the most well-developed economy in the country, they can easily
look for leading corporations with friendly staff and colleagues.
Another significant benefit of moving away for work is the independence it
fosters. This is because individuals will have to handle daily life management
without relatives’ assistance. Usually, individuals have parents to help them
with household chores and have friends to share stories and laughter.
However, by working far away, individuals will learn the importance of being
responsible and expressing gratitude, as well as they will be well-equipped
with experiences that cannot be easily forgotten. For instance, individuals
who moved away from their loved ones might change their personality in a
positive way, which allows them to face bigger life issues.
Despite the advantages, the drawbacks of moving far away are the loss of
motivation and the feeling of homesickness. Since individuals are far away,
while handling life problems on their own, individuals may lose motivation
without the support of anyone. They might also miss the familiar sense of
warmth and peace at home because they are living without parents listening
to their children, siblings to share time with, and friends to hang out with.
Nevertheless, this issue can be mitigated using digital tools like social media
apps, video calls, and texting. People can also make as many home visits as
they desire. Therefore, moving away remains a strong choice to find a career.
In conclusion, to find work, I believe the advantages of moving away to find
career opportunities outweigh the disadvantages. Traveling away helps
individuals to meet new people and coworkers, find their suitable job, and
nurtures independence. Despite the disadvantage of lacking emotional
support, digital tools and frequent visits can minimize this problem. By
moving away to find work, individuals give themselves the best chance to
develop physically and mentally while staying connected to their close
relatives using technology solutions.
